Abstract

The article analyses strategies employed by political journalists at Quebec's National Assembly to gain recognition of their symbolic power in political communication exchanges. These strategies, which depend on a journalist's position in the system of interaction operating in his area of specialisation, consist of a double rhetoric of objectivity and critical expertise, coupled with a method of regulating the coverage of political events, based on co-operation among parliamentary journalists.
